yeah, engine hoist, engine stand. anything with wheels.
alternatively, go to bunnings, get yourself 4 caster wheels and a few meters of 2x4 pine.
make a base out of the 2x4 big enough to sit the motor on. a rectangle with a cross brace should do.
put a wheel on each corner. sit the motor and box on it, and you can move it around whenever you want.
